SP characteristics
The aim of the study program is to equip professionals with a wide range of social science knowledge and competences focused on pedagogical-psychological disciplines, especially for special education at schools founded according to § 16 of Law no. 561/2004 Coll. (School Act as amended) and for special education focused on speech therapy (master).

Graduate profile for the public:
A graduate of the Speech Therapy master study program obtains general as well as professional skills. Graduates are expected to work in counselling positions where they are in professional contact with children, pupils or adults with impaired communication ability and hearing impairment. Graduates will carry out special- educational assessment, propose and elaborate individual educational plans, provide special-educational intervention and counselling and collaborate with other experts on multi-disciplinary support of people with disabilities. They are prepared for communication and cooperation with parents of children and pupils as well as teachers from special and regular mainstream schools.
Qualification readiness and level of professional adaptability on conditions and requirements of employment: Gained competences for education of children/pupils with special educational needs according to Law no. 563/2004 Coll., on Professionals in Education and Change of Selected Law as amended.
Gained competences for special educational activities at facilities providing pedagogical-psychological counselling services for children and pupils with special educational need according to Law no. 563/2004 Coll., on Professionals in Education and Change of Selected Law as amended.
Gained competences for health services according to Law no. 96/2004 Col., On Non-medical Professions and Decree no. 391/2017 Col., On Health Services Professional Activities as amended.
